When it comes to managing waste, small scale incinerators can be a highly effective solution. These units are designed to burn solid waste at high temperatures, reducing it to ash and other byproducts. They are commonly used in hospitals, research facilities, and small municipalities to safely dispose of waste that is not suitable for traditional landfill disposal.
There are several key benefits to using a small scale incinerator:
1. Waste Reduction: One of the primary benefits of using a small scale incinerator is the significant reduction in waste volume. By burning solid waste at high temperatures, these units can reduce the volume of waste by up to 90%. This is particularly useful for facilities that generate a large amount of waste on a regular basis.
2. Environmental Benefits: small scale incinerators are designed to burn waste at high temperatures, which helps to reduce emissions of harmful gases and pollutants. This can help to improve air quality and reduce the impact of waste disposal on the environment. Additionally, incineration can help to reduce the amount of waste that ends up in landfills, which can help to conserve valuable landfill space.
3. Energy Recovery: Another benefit of using a small scale incinerator is the potential for energy recovery. Some units are designed to capture the heat generated during the incineration process and convert it into energy. This energy can be used to power the facility where the incinerator is located, reducing energy costs and helping to create a more sustainable waste management system.
4. Sterilization: small scale incinerators are capable of reaching extremely high temperatures, often exceeding 1,800 degrees Fahrenheit. This high level of heat can effectively sterilize waste, killing off any harmful bacteria or pathogens. This can be particularly important in healthcare facilities, where the proper disposal of medical waste is essential to prevent the spread of infection.
5. Versatility: small scale incinerators are versatile units that can be used to dispose of a wide range of waste materials. From medical waste to hazardous chemicals, these units can safely and effectively dispose of materials that are not suitable for traditional landfill disposal. This versatility makes small scale incinerators a valuable tool for facilities that deal with a variety of waste types.
6. Cost-Effective: While the initial investment in a small scale incinerator may be significant, the long-term cost savings can be substantial. By reducing waste volume and energy costs, these units can help facilities to save money on waste disposal and energy expenses. Additionally, the improved efficiency and effectiveness of waste disposal can help to reduce labor costs associated with waste management.
7. Regulatory Compliance: Small scale incinerators are designed to meet stringent environmental regulations and safety standards. By using a small scale incinerator, facilities can ensure that they are in compliance with local, state, and federal regulations regarding waste disposal. This can help to avoid fines and penalties for improper waste management practices.
